Biography

Takeshi Seyama (born 1944) is a Japanese film editor from Tokyo. Seyama is the editor of many anime series and movies from Studio Ghibli, Katsuhiro Otomo, and Satoshi Kon, including hits such as Princess Mononoke, Steamboy, and Paprika. In 1992, Seyama founded the "Seyama Editing Room," which specializes in editing anime.
